Educate Together wins patronage of new Gorey school


Educate Together has won the patronage of the new secondary school in Gorey, which is to open in September 2021.
The online patronage contest allowed parents to vote for their preference, with the final decision taken by Minister Norma Foley based off recommendations by the New Schools Establishment Group.
Educate Together put forward a bid for the patronage(alongside Catholic body Ceist and the WWETB, and were announced as the successful candidate.
Local parent Joanne O Grady, from the Educate Together campaign, said that all the team were very excited about the future.
The new school will enhance the current provision available in the town and more students in Gorey will now have the opportunity to avail of their first choice, whether this is Creagh College, Gorey Community School or the new Educate Together Secondary School. 21 December, 2020 – Minister Foley announces patronage of four new post-primary schools to be established in 2021


21 December, 2020 – Minister Foley announces patronage of four new post-primary schools to be established in 2021
The Minister for Education Norma Foley TD today announced the patronage of the four new post-primary schools to be established in 2021.
In all cases, the Minister accepted the recommendations of the New Schools Establishment Group (NSEG).
Today’s announcement forms an essential part of plans to ensure that sufficient new school places are available to cater for the growing numbers of pupils at post-primary level over the coming years.
The new post-primary schools are being established in September 2021 as part of the Government’s commitment to invest heavily in education with 47 new schools to be established between 2019 and 2022 to cater for demographic growth.
